WebMar 26, 2016 · The materials which are repelled by a magnet such as zinc. mercury, lead, sulfur, copper, silver, bismuth, wood etc., are known as diamagnetic materials. Their permeability is slightly less than one. For example the relative permeability of bismuth is 0.00083, copper is 0.000005 and wood is 0.9999995. WebThe substance shows ferromagnetism as their magnetic moments are added to each other if the individual magnetic moments of domains of the atoms are aligned with one another and they point in the same direction. WebFirst, the direction of magnetization (the way the spins point) of each domain will tend to shift towards the direction of the field. Secondly, domains which are aligned with the field will expand to take over regions occupied by domains aligned opposite to the field. This is what is meant by magnetizing a piece of iron. WebNov 6, 2024 · The magnetism acquired by a magnetic material when it is kept near a magnet is called induced magnetism. The process in which a piece of magnetic material acquires the magnetic properties temporarily due to the presence of another magnet near it is called magnetic induction. stream golf reddit

A magnetic domain is a region within a magnetic material in which the magnetization is in a uniform direction. This means that the individual magnetic moments of the atoms are aligned with one another and they point in the same direction. The domain … See more • Barkhausen effect • Bloch wall • Coercivity • Topological defect See more WebNov 7, 2024 · According to the domain theory, a ferromagnetic substance consists of a large number of small units (regions) known as Domains. A domain ‘is an extremely small region containing a large number of atomic magnets having magnetic axes aligned in the same direction due to a strong exchange coupling.
